Ruger's Story

Ruger came to us after being left outside tired to a pile. Despite being left in the freezing cold, he holds no grudges against humans. Ruger always had his tail wagging and his eager to please. He is a pit/ hound mix, roughly 2-3 years old. Still a pup at heart. Ruger does good on a leash and loves to go for walks. Car rides are a favorite of his. He will sit and give his paw for treats. He does very well with kids and other dogs. Ruger is neutered and is ready for a living family.
